  8. Fishes

  9. What areFishes? • Some fishes live in freshwater. • Some fishes live in saltwater. • Their fins help them swim. • Their gills help them breathe. • Fishes cannot live out of water for long. • Fishes have scales.

  11. Insects

  12. Insects have six legs. Wings and legs are found on the thorax. Some insects have one pair of wings. Some have two pairs of wings. Not all insects have wings. What are insects?
